The Bach-Museum in Leipzig offers a captivating journey into the life and work of Johann Sebastian Bach. Situated in the historic Bose family home, directly opposite the renowned St. Thomas Church, this small yet enlightening museum provides a deep dive into Bach's world. Visitors are greeted with impressive displays of original scores, alongside the original organ that Bach himself performed on. The museum's interactive features allow guests to pause and listen to his masterpieces, making it a must-visit for classical music enthusiasts. Its beautifully curated exhibits, including a touching display on the Women in Bach's Family, enrich the experience further. The informative audio guide, available in English, enhances the visit, making it ideal for both individuals and small groups. Tailored for all ages, the Bach-Museum is a perfect spot for a family outing.

The Bach Museum Leipzig is a modern museum dedicated to the life and work of Johann Sebastian Bach. It is located opposite St. Thomas Church in the historic Bose House, an 18th-century building. Interactive exhibitions and original exhibits offer a vivid insight into Bach’s music and his era.

  • What is the address of Bach Museum?
    Bach Museum is located at Thomaskirchhof, 15/16, 04109, Leipzig, Mitte, Germany.
  • How to get here by public transport?
    The nearest public transport options provide quick and easy access:
    • Bus stop Leipzig, Markt (201 m walk)
    • Bus stop Reichsstraße (460 m walk)
    • Tram stop Gottschedstr. (419 m walk)
    • Train station Markt (290 m walk)
    • Train station Wilhelm-Leuschner-Platz (508 m walk)
